DeepSource Media

DeepSource Demo - Static Code Analysis
Accurate and fast static analyzers with the guarantee of a less than 5% false-positive rate in the results.
DeepSource Demo - SAST
Stay compliant with industry standards with advanced triage and prioritization, secrets detection for 30+ services, and below 5% false positives.
DeepSource Demo - IaC Scanning
Prevent misconfigurations and security vulnerabilities in your infrastructure configuration.
DeepSource Demo - Code Coverage
Measure code coverage metrics and discover lines with missing tests on every pull request.
DeepSource Demo - Reports
Reporting capabilities include: OWASP Top 10, SANS Top 25, Code Health Report, Issue Distribution, Issues Prevented, and Maintainability Index.
DeepSource Demo - Self-hosting
Retain full control of your source code and privacy with DeepSource Enterprise Server.

Arpit M.
AM
CTO
Small-Business (50 or fewer emp.)
"Great tool for static code analysis"
What do you like best about DeepSource?

Developers can rely on DeepSource as a tool to look at the small nits issues – things that might create a security problem or a performance problem going forward; or maybe some formatting issues or if we're violating a best practice, etc. All that gets codified into DeepSource. As developers, for code reviews, we can focus on higher-order bits where we talk about things like code design or the algorithm being used.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What do you dislike about DeepSource?

Getting started with large codebases can be a bit difficult with DeepSource. In particular PRs, the DeepSource bot might end up throwing a lot of alerts even if only 10 lines were changed.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

Verified User in Research
UR
Small-Business (50 or fewer emp.)
"Easy to setup and use, does the job"
What do you like best about DeepSource?

Deepsource is easy to set up on GitHub and in minutes, you can have it running on your repos. It has several features but they are organized in a modular way. For example, I use only basic static analysis, and I am free to ignore features I don't care (e.g., transformers, autofixes). I use it for Python and I appreciate the explanations for the issues found. It is likely that using Deepsource improved my Python skills.

DISCLAIMER: I was promised a 20$ Amazon Gift Card to write this review. This has nudged me to write the review, but everything I write corresponds to what I think and it has not been influenced by the monetary reward.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.

What do you dislike about DeepSource?

The official badge does not have the same style of all the other common badges, so it doesn't look as nice on the README. I tried setting up other features like autofixes, but I found them intrusive. I also found that very often I understand the code much better than Deepsource, so I prefer fixing the problems manually. Review collected by and hosted on G2.com.
